Transaction 4668e32316ac0f7a43ad15caa98146373fd5edfb80e7fda7ac0a6f775238276e
1 Input
1 Output
-
4668e32316ac0f7a43ad15caa98146373fd5edfb80e7fda7ac0a6f775238276e:0
- value
- 71364369
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e3c4173c02a11925106392fed6d2faef1482286c OP_EQUAL
- address
- 3NTLDiNRHY6QTHinMFXKWRs279NGsRfa8W